Founded in 1933 at the request of Albert Einstein, the International Rescue Committee (IRC) is one of the largest humanitarian organizations in the world. The IRC assists, provides rehabilitation and provides post-conflict reconstruction support to victims of oppression and violent conflict. Present in more than 40 countries, IRC's mission is to help the people whose lives and livelihoods are affected by conflict and disaster to survive, recover and take charge of their future.

In the face of a growing humanitarian crisis, the IRC is launching emergency programs in the Far North and South West regions of Cameroon. The planned programs include environmental health (EH), Protection and Rule of Law (PROL), Economic Recovery and Development (ERD) and the Women Protection and Empowerment (WPE).
